Critical skills work permit

Hi folks,

I want to know more about the following point:

All occupations with a minimum annual remuneration of over €68,911, other than those on the Ineligible List of Occupations for Employment Permits or which are contrary to the public interest. A non-EEA national who does not have a degree qualification or higher, must have the necessary level of experience.

The prospective employee concerned must have secured a 2-year job offer in respect of the eligible occupation from the prospective employer.

Source: https://enterprise.gov.ie/en/what-we-do/workplace-and-skills/employment-permits/permit-types/critical-skills-employment-permit/
